我正在试着运行以下程序。
mysql > purge binary logs to 'mysqld-relay-bin.000075';
ERROR 1373 (HY000): Target log not found in binlog index
# cat ./mysqld-relay-bin.index
/srv/mysql/logs/mysqld-relay-bin.000010
....
/srv/mysql/logs/mysqld-relay-bin.000075
/srv/mysql/logs/mysqld-relay-bin.000076
/srv/
因此,我们有一个由4个节点组成的无害数据库集群。其中一个节点崩溃(OS崩溃),它在启动节点时显示以下错误:
2022-06-13T06:46:02.529058Z 491 [ERROR] Slave SQL for channel
'group_replication_applier': Relay log read failure: Could not parse relay log
event entry.
The possible reasons are: the master's binary log is corrupted (you can check
t
从上一次成功到现在我没有做什么特别的事情来破坏它。但现在它给了我这样的信息:
11:37:07 [mysql] Error: MySQL shutdown unexpectedly.
11:37:07 [mysql] This may be due to a blocked port, missing dependencies,
11:37:07 [mysql] improper privileges, a crash, or a shutdown by another method.
11:37:07 [mysql] Press the Logs button to
我正在将MySQL从一组HDs移动到另一组。这台机器的配置使我无法同时拥有新旧硬盘驱动器。因此,我将数据目录重新同步到另一台计算机。
新硬盘一上线,我就把数据放回去了。这个效果很好。
但是,我不能开始复制。这就是我所犯的错误。
120314 4:23:07 [Warning] Neither --relay-log nor --relay-log-index were used; so replication may break when this MySQL server acts as a slave and has his hostname changed!! Please use &
我被设置为在ubuntu机器上创建多个实例。当我启动mysql实例时,mysqld1正在运行,但mysqld2没有运行。
root@ubuntu:/var/lib# mysqld_multi report
Reporting MySQL servers
MySQL server from group: mysqld1 is running
MySQL server from group: mysqld2 is not running
Below is my my.cnf file :
[client]
port = 3306
socket = /v
最初,我没有看到从服务器上的二进制日志正在更新。今天,我发现并添加了log-slave-updates选项到从,现在它正在更新。但是,文件名在从文件名和主文件名之间不匹配。
请检查下面,
从状态,
slave> show slave status \G
*************************** 1. row ***************************
Slave_IO_State: Waiting for master to send event
Master_Ho
我有一个运行MySQL5.1的ubuntu服务器。以前,我将此服务器设置为用于复制的从服务器。现在,我和切换到这个服务器,我不需要它成为一个奴隶了。的问题是,现在的问题是,每当mysql重新启动时,它就会启动为从模式,当我运行这样的命令时:
mysql < mysql_dump_file.sql
我知道这个错误:
ERROR 1198 (HY000) at line 22: This operation cannot be performed with a running slave; run STOP SLAVE first
当然,我可以在mysql中运行stop slave;命令,它
我在RHEL中有一个主主复制设置,因为两个Nodes.One服务器充当主服务器以及另一个服务器(也是主从服务器)的从服务器,比如A服务器和B服务器
我在B服务器上启用了log_slave_updates,这样从主服务器(服务器A)接收的所有语句都应该被记录到服务器B的二进制日志中。
我期待复制,会失败,因为:
1. Created a Table on Server A.
2. It get replicated to Server B.
现在,来自从B的二进制日志将转到服务器A,这应该会中断复制,上面写着“表已经存在”。但它没有
这里的逻辑是什么?
编辑部